One of the most important elements in the procedure of engineering and manufacturing

synthetic grass

is how yarn is extruded. The way in which the yarns are composed contribute to the texture, feel, and overall aesthetic of the synthetic turf. Thus, knowing the process of yarn extrusion really puts into perspective the detailed process of making realistic and beautiful artificial grass. Using the new processes and technology for artificial grass yarn extrusion, state of the art turf products are readily obtainable on the market today.

The polymers in which modern artificial grass products are comprised of help to make supple and natural grass. A mixture of nylon, polypropylene, and polyethylene are the key ingredients used to comprise the yarns in synthetic grass. These polymers come in the type of pellets and are placed into a hopper. Other ingredients like dye, ultraviolet protective solutions, stabilizers, and also other additives are then added in to the hopper as well. All of these ingredients are mixed thoroughly inside a significant steel mixer, which melts the pellets down into a pliable consistency like that of taffy. Once at this point, the extrusion approach is ready to begin.

The yarn extrusion approach starts with the thick consistency of polymers and additives becoming fed into an extruder. The extruder looks much like an enlarged perforated steel plate. The liquid mixture filters by means of these holes, generating long, thin strands, that are the fundamental makeup of the turf blades. These long strands are then carried through a water trough to harden and solidify. The strands are then sent by way of the carding machine to keep every yarn separate and be stretched. The machine continues to pull the yarn strands to enhance durability, whilst attaining the best blade thickness, most comparable to natural grass. Then, these yarns are rolled into spools. When the spools are complete, they are manually removed.

After, several spools at a time are unwound by machinery, and intricate yarns are woven. These yarns create monofilament strands, characterized by bigger fibers and a larger denier than multifilament yarn fibers. After the monofilament yarns are woven, they are re-spooled with the assist of guides to be able to keep it from becoming slack. The yarns are then heated to set a variety of shapes.

Once the yarn extrusion and weaving processes are accomplished, the turf is ready to be tufted. The woven yarn spools are placed via a tufting machine to sew and stitch the fibers to a synthetic major backing, a lot like a sewing machine with hundreds of needles. The looped yarns are then cut on the other side of the turf to replicate grass blades. After the major backing and secondary backing are coated with latex and sandwiched together, the turf is cured with heat. Then the completed item goes by way of a machine to clip off any additional long yarns.
